Ovarian Cancer Clinical Trial
Official title:
Phase II Randomised, Double Blind, Multicentre Study to Assess the Efficacy of AZD2281 in the Treatment of Patients With Platinum Sensitive Relapsed Serous Ovarian Cancer Following Treatment With Two or More Platinum Containing Regimens

The primary purpose of this study to determine if AZD2281 is effective and well tolerated in maintaining the improvement in your cancer after previous platinum-based chemotherapy

| Eligibility | Inclusion Criteria: - Female patients with histologically diagnosed serous ovarian cancer or recurrent serous ovarian cancer. - Patients must have completed at least 2 previous courses of platinum containing therapy; the patient must have been platinum sensitive to the penultimate chemo regimen. - For the last chemotherapy course prior to enrolment on the study, patients must have demonstrated an objective stable maintained response (partial or complete response) and this response needs to be maintained until completion of chemotherapy. - Patients must be treated on the study within 8 wks of completion of their final dose of the platinum containing regimen. Exclusion Criteria: - Previous treatment with PARP inhibitors including AZD2281 - Patients with low grade ovarian carcinoma. - Patients who have had drainage of their ascites during the final 2 cycles of their last chemotherapy regimen prior to enrolment on the study - Patients receiving any chemotherapy, radiotherapy (except for palliative reasons), within 2 weeks from the last dose prior to study entry (or a longer period depending on the defined characteristics of the agents used). |

| Type | Measure | Description | Time frame | Safety issue |
|---|---|---|---|---|
| Primary | Progression Free Survival (PFS) (According to Response Evaluation Criteria in Solid Tumours [RECIST]) | PFS was defined as the time from randomisation to the earlier date of radiological progression (per RECIST criteria) or death by any cause in the absence of objective progression. [Full analysis set (FAS)] | Radiologic scans performed at baseline then every 12 weeks (+/- 1 week) for the first 60 weeks, then every 24 weeks (+/-1 week) thereafter, assessed maximum up to 14 months. | |
| Secondary | Overall Survival (OS) | OS = time from randomisation to date of death from any cause. Patients who had not died at time of analysis were censored at last date patient was known to be alive. | Follow up every 12 weeks post progression, assessed maximum up to 90 months. | |
| Secondary | Objective Response Rate (ORR) (According to RECIST) | For each treatment group, the ORR was the number of Complete Response (CR) and Partial Response (PR) divided by the number of patients in the group in the FAS with measurable disease at baseline (displayed as a percentage below). Evaluable for response set | Radiologic scans performed at baseline then every 12 weeks (+/- 1 week) for the first 60 weeks, then every 24 weeks (+/-1 week) thereafter, assessed maximum up to 14 months. | |
| Secondary | Disease Control Rate | Disease control rate was defined as the percentage of patients who have at least 1 confirmed visit response of CR or PR or have demonstrated SD or NED for at least 23 weeks (ie, 24 weeks +/- 1 week) prior to any evidence of progression. [FAS] | Assessed at 24 weeks. Radiologic scans performed at baseline, week 12 (+/- 1 week) and week 24 (+/- 1 week). | |
| Secondary | Duration of Response | Duration of response = time from assessment prior to timepoint where PR or CR confirmed (i.e. initial assessment of PR/CR), until earliest date of objective progression or death.
